But Hold up! With the advent of the Corona virus we are not supposed to be hugging right? It’s called keeping your social distance. We are now forced to find new ways to greet others at social gatherings such as in the networking sphere.
5 Ways To Greet Safely
Here are 5 Ways:
- Look the person in the eye and use your feet to greet (shown in video). It’s called the Wuhan Shake.
- Wave to say hello
- Fist Bump
- Head nod
- Just say hello
There are tons more circulating but for now as we battle the Corona health pandemic, these should help bridge the gap.
